Are the Museums and Historical Sights Better in Bonn or Nice?

Bonn
Nice

Bonn is a well-known place for its sights and museums. However, Nice does not have museums and landmarks.

You'll find a good number of museums and monuments packed into Bonn. Some of the most popular museums include Haus der Geschichte (history), Beethoven's House, and Kunstmuseum Bonn (art). For architecture check out the Old Town Hall and Bonn Minster. Other landmarks include Poppelsdorf Palace and Schloss Drachenburg.

Is the Food Better in Bonn or Nice? Which Destination has the Best Restaurants?

Bonn
Nice

Nice is very popular for its local flavors and cuisine. Also, Bonn is not as popular, but is still a nice city for its local cuisine and restaurants.

For foodies, Nice is an obvious choice, as it is one of the food capitals of the world. The cuisine brings together fresh regional ingredients and mixes Provençal and Niçoise flavors. You'll find a lot of Italian influence as well. Fresh seafood is the thing to try while you're in town, but other local favorites include socca, Ratatouille, and Salade niçoise.

Visitors will find a budding food and restaurant scene in Bonn. Like much of the food in Germany, you'll find local dishes are hearty and filling. Potatoes and meats are popular ingredients, as are milk, butter, and vegetables. For local flavors try the Rhenish Sauerbraten (veal stew), Reibekuchen (German pancakes), or Christmas Sausages.

Is Bonn or Nice Better for Nightlife?

Bonn
Nice

Nice is very popular for nightlife. Also, Bonn is not as popular, but is still a nice city for nightlife and partying.

Nice is a party destination, and you'll find plenty of activity all night long. The city has some of the best nightlife on the Cote d'Azur. You'll find a number of nightclubs along the seaside as well a bars and pubs in the Old Town. Some of the best clubs are along Promenade des Anglais.

There's a variety of activities in the evening in Bonn. There are bars and nightclubs around town but even more popular are the cultural events that the city hosts. If nightlife is important to you, try to visit during one of the festivals around town.

Is Bonn or Nice Better for Beaches?

Bonn
Nice

Nice is a great seaside destination for its beaches. However, Bonn is not a beach destination.

Nice is considered a top beach destination. The city has about 4 miles of beach along its coastline and there are both public and private beaches available. La Réserve is a public beach with a laid back and fun vibe. Plage Beau Rivage is a private beach with many amenities, making it a favorite for visitors. Blue Beach is another private beach that is very family-friendly.

Is Bonn or Nice Better for Families?

Bonn
Nice

Bonn is renowned for its family-friendly activities. Also, Nice is not as famous, but is still a good seaside destination to visit for its kid-friendly activities.

Bonn is an extremely popular city to visit for families. Just outside of the town is the Haribo factory outlet store where you can pick up a number of sweet treats and spend some time exploring with the kids. Another favorite activity for the whole family is a trip to nearby Phantasialand. This is one of the best amusement parks in Germany and it has many rides for teens and younger kids alike. In town, you'll find playgrounds and kid-friendly museums. Kids will also love a visit to Schloss Drachenburg Castle.

Nice is a family-friendly city. The town has many fun playgrounds, kid-friendly beaches, and unique cultural opportunities that kids can enjoy. It also makes a great base for exploring the French Riviera and everything that it has to offer.

Is Bonn or Nice Better for Public Transit? Which Is Easier to Get Around Without a Car?

Bonn
Nice

Bonn and Nice both offer excellent public transit to get you around.

Visitors to Bonn can move around easily with public transportation. There is a light rail system that includes 9 lines and 64 stations. There are also buses around town. Bonn is connected to the region by convenient commuter trains so it's possible to visit as a day trip.

The public transit in Nice can get you around easily. There are both buses and trams.

When is the best time to visit Bonn or Nice?

Both places have a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. As both cities are in the northern hemisphere, summer is in July and winter is in January.

Should I visit Bonn or Nice in the Summer?

Both Nice and Bonn during the summer are popular places to visit. Many visitors come to Bonn in the summer for the family-friendly experiences. Also, most visitors come to Nice for the beaches, snorkeling, and the family-friendly experiences during these months.

In the summer, Bonn is cooler than Nice. Typically, the summer temperatures in Bonn in July average around 19°C (66°F), and Nice averages at about 23°C (73°F).

Bonn usually gets more rain in July than Nice. Bonn gets 78 mm (3.1 in) of rain, while Nice receives 16 mm (0.6 in) of rain this time of the year.

Should I visit Bonn or Nice in the Autumn?

The autumn attracts plenty of travelers to both Bonn and Nice. Most visitors come to Bonn for the shopping scene during these months. Also, the autumn months attract visitors to Nice because of the shopping scene and the natural beauty of the area.

In October, Bonn is generally cooler than Nice. Daily temperatures in Bonn average around 12°C (53°F), and Nice fluctuates around 17°C (63°F).

Nice receives a lot of rain in the autumn. In October, Bonn usually receives less rain than Nice. Bonn gets 47 mm (1.9 in) of rain, while Nice receives 108 mm (4.3 in) of rain each month for the autumn.

Should I visit Bonn or Nice in the Winter?

The winter brings many poeple to Bonn as well as Nice. The winter months attract visitors to Bonn because of the museums, the shopping scene, and the cuisine. Also, the shopping scene and the cuisine are the main draw to Nice this time of year.

The weather in Bonn can be very cold. Bonn is much colder than Nice in the winter. The daily temperature in Bonn averages around 3°C (37°F) in January, and Nice fluctuates around 9°C (48°F).

Bonn usually gets less rain in January than Nice. Bonn gets 49 mm (1.9 in) of rain, while Nice receives 83 mm (3.3 in) of rain this time of the year.

Should I visit Bonn or Nice in the Spring?

Both Nice and Bonn are popular destinations to visit in the spring with plenty of activities. Also, many travelers come to Nice for the beaches and the natural beauty.

In the spring, Bonn is cooler than Nice. Typically, the spring temperatures in Bonn in April average around 10°C (50°F), and Nice averages at about 13°C (56°F).

In April, Bonn usually receives less rain than Nice. Bonn gets 48 mm (1.9 in) of rain, while Nice receives 62 mm (2.4 in) of rain each month for the spring.
